BROWARD COUNTY, FL - 
County officials are praising the decision by the Fort Lauderdale City Commission to approve a new headquarter building for the Broward Addiction Recovery Center (BARC). The move will allow for a larger and more modern facility to be built at the corner of SW 27th Street and 4th Avenue. Plans for a new building have been in the works by County planners for nearly ten years.

The new 50 bed facility will allow for scheduled treatment along with walk-in admittance. BARC, administered through the County's Human Services Department, offers a comprehensive range of services for Broward County residents affected by substance abuse and/or co-occurring disorders, but has been providing services in an old church for the past 40 years, with limited space, 34 beds, and old equipment. That's about to change. 

BARC's services in the new state-of- the-art facility will be enhanced to 21st century medical and treatment models. Clients in Detoxification Services will experience hospital-type settings instead of the current "dorm style" setting.  Admissions, Non-Residential Day Treatment, Medical Records and Administration, will have the appropriate office and treatment space necessary to accommodate staff and clients. BARC Director Paul Faulk says, "The building design is to encourage a peaceful and safe environment to promote recovery. It's a well-known fact that a positive setting encourages positive outcomes, and that is Broward County's goal!". 

Construction of the new 49 thousand square foot facility is expected to begin in early 2016 with an estimated cost of $19.6 million. Anticipated opening is between September 2017 and March 2018.

This news follows another positive accomplishment by the Center. Last month, BARC earned the Gold Seal of ApprovalĀ® for accreditation by complying with The Joint Commission's national standards for health care quality and safety in behavioral health care. The accreditation award recognizes BARC's dedication to continuous compliance with these standards.

BARC is currently located at 1011 SW 2nd Court in Fort Lauderdale and is open 7AM to 5PM Monday, Wednesday, Thursday, and Friday, and 7AM to 7PM on Tuesdays. The facility assists 4,500 clients each year, and an additional 1,800 clients per year receive medically supervised drug and alcohol withdrawal treatment at BARC's detoxification unit.

About Broward Addiction Recovery Center (BARC)
Broward Addiction Recovery Division in the Human Services Department is a substance abuse disorder assessment and treatment provider serving Broward County residents 18 years of age or older. Services at BARC include assessments, triage/medically supervised detoxification, residential treatment, nonresidential day treatment and outpatient treatment.
